This course contains the use of artificial intelligence.
In this course, executives and leaders will understand the exact opportunities, operational risks, and ethical considerations of AI implementation. Designed as a practical guide for both service-based and product-based businesses, this course allows each business owner to follow a specific industry avatar that aligns with their unique model.
Learn how to leverage GenAI to uncover the exact opportunities AI offers to grow your business, drive innovation, optimize productivity, and gain a sustainable competitive advantage across marketing, finance, operations, and HR.
You'll start by choosing the right AI tool for your business and learning to communicate with it strategically (e.g. ChatGPT, Claude, Copilot, Gemini). Then you'll apply powerful frameworks — including the 4 W's, the Strategic Prompt Framework, and the FILTER research system — to turn AI into a genuine business partner that thinks like you do.
From there, you'll build systems that actually move your business forward: deeper customer intelligence, scalable growth and qualification processes, and marketing that sounds unmistakably like you.
But unlike most AI courses, this one doesn't skip the hard questions. Module 5 gives you a complete protection system — risk assessment protocols, trust-building transparency frameworks, and data compliance tools — so you can use AI confidently without compromising your clients, your reputation, or your expertise.
By the end, you'll have a practitioner-level methodology that's distinctly yours, a 90-day action plan to build industry authority, and the judgment to know when AI helps and when you don't need it at all.
